    Position summary

    4+ years of Angular-based UI development.

    • 3 years+ of strong, demonstrable T-SQL skills.

    • Experience with ag-grid, charting, material design.

    • Ability to produce readable, maintainable, and testable code.

    • Ability to implement efficient software to handle large quantities of data.

    • Proficient with version control systems (GIT).

    • Excellent interpersonal, leadership, and communication skills (oral and written).

    • Openfin or Finsemble experience is a plus.
